Whitewater Cottage is a Victorian terraced home in the heart of Llangollen, Denbighshire. This three-storey property sleeps three guests and sits just 0.1 miles from the River Dee. The cottage features neutral tones in the sitting room and a kitchen with white tiled walls and sage green cupboards.
Llangollen offers direct access to riverside walks and local shops. The town centre is within walking distance. You can explore the surrounding Dee Valley on foot or by bike. The area provides easy access to the A5 and local attractions.
The accommodation includes one double bedroom, one attic twin and one single bedroom across three floors. The bathroom has a walk-in shower with heated towel rail. The kitchen is compact but well equipped with a gas hob, electric oven and dishwasher. The sitting room has a Smart TV. Roadside parking is available. One well-behaved dog is welcome downstairs only.
Pontcysyllte Aqueduct stands 4.2 miles away (10 minutes). Chirk Castle is 6 miles away (15 minutes). Valle Crucis Abbey sits 1.5 miles north (5 minutes). The Llangollen Railway runs steam trains through the valley.
Whitewater Cottage suits couples or small families wanting a central base for exploring North Wales. The property is spotlessly clean with modern appliances.
